6A La Marie Rose

This is pure climbing history - the first 6A in the world and probably Fontainebleau's most famous boulder. An absolute must-do for every visitor - if you find a way through the crowds around. Applause guaranteed in case of success!

Slighlty overhanging wall with polished holds, followed by a sloper top-out. Even today not to be underestimated, especially for the shorter ones.

FA: René Ferlet, 1946

6A La Nescafé

Famous slab climb, directly opposite of "Marie Rose". A starting hold was chipped in 2006, since then sometimes considered as 5C only.

6A Le Meilleur des Mondes

A classic of the forest, often considered as Fontainbleau's best 6A. Seems impossible first, tricky to figure out the right sequence. Refined footwork required!
